Met Police officers investigating the death of two kittens in Ruislip have arrested and charged two teenagers.
Today (Tuesday, May 20), a 16-year-old girl was charged on suspicion of causing unnecessary suffering to an animal and possession of a bladed article in a public place.
A 17-year-old boy was also charged on suspicion of causing unnecessary suffering to an animal and for possession of a bladed article in a public place.
They were both arrested on Monday, May 19. This relates to an incident on Saturday, May 3, where two kittens were found dead.
They were both remanded into custody, and will appear at Highbury Corner Magistrates’ Court later today (Tuesday, May 20).
